    Ginger Granola Breakfast Bars


    Source of Recipe


    Homemade In Half The Time


    Recipe Introduction


    Like a cross between moist ginger muffins and packaged granola bars, these hearty, portable pastries are ideal to tuck into a backpack or briefcase.


    List of Ingredients


    • 1 egg
    • 1 1/4 cups lukewarm water
    • 1 box (14 oz) gingerbread mix
    • 3 cups reduced fat granola cereal


    Instructions


    1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Coat a 12" x 8" baking pan with cooking spray.
    2. In a mixing bowl, combine the egg with the water. Beat with a fork until blended. Stir in the gingerbread mix just until moistened. Add the granola. Stir to combine.
    3. Pour into the prepared pan. Bake for about 25 minutes, or until the bars spring back when pressed with the fingertips. Cool in the pan on a rack.


    Final Comments


    Makes 12 bars

    Quick Tip: For instant breakfasts, store the cooled bars in an airtight container for up to 4 days.
